    dunno, just finished it myself this morning....
    pros:
    - team commands are pretty smooth.
    - sound is very good.

    cons:
    - enemy AI is dull, I was expecting some cooperation amongst them, seeing how so much effort was put into your own squad's.
    - quite short; about 10 hours
    - textures are not that impressive
    - level design is far from breathtaking, pretty much just tunnels and hangers. They should have really shown off the setting (like say, how halo did)
    - multiplayer, same old crap. I was hoping for something more team oriented, with commands like the single player.

    Overall, a quick blast, but I wouldn't advise going out of your way to buy it. Its a medicore game that wouldn't get too far if it didn't have the licence.

  • Registered Users Posts: 597 ✭✭✭bambam


    just restart the level and rush to the last section (I think I had 3 mins, maybe 2 left). breach the door, set the squad on 'search & destroy mode', lob in a few EC detonators to stun the droids. Run and take out the turrets on the ceiling. Then command one of your team to work on the console. Keep an eye on each door, there will be Super battle droids & droidekas. Use you armor piercing ammo and EC detonators. Also protect your guy at the console. BTW, if you run arround you'll find more ammo.

    To help getting through the level fast, use EC detonators and don't be afraid to run in with your melee attack when droids are stunned.
